Now the young star is looking to milk the song further with a new remix following the huge one featuring Billy Ray Cyrus. Mariah Carey & Boyz II Men collab ‘One Sweet Day’ (1995-96) and Luis Fonsi, Daddy Yankee & Justin Bieber’s ‘Despacito’ (2017) currently hold the record. The highest number is 16 and projections say Lil Nas could very well reach there. Only 10 singles in the chart’s 61-year existence have spent that many weeks at No. Lil Nas X’s ‘Old Town Road‘ continues to be a monstrous single, celebrating its 14th week on top of the chart this week.
